Parabola Focus and Directrix Calculator

Find the focus, directrix, axis of symmetry, focal length, and latus rectum of a vertical parabola (x − h)² = 4p(y − k). Enter the vertex with either the focal length p or the leading coefficient a, with full step-by-step working and a graph.
